Mens outdoor socks are shaped around footwear choice and activity level, making it easier to find the perfect pair for both casual and active use.
- Casual socks: Lightweight designs intended for everyday wear, offering breathable comfort for daily walking, commuting, and relaxed outdoor use.
- Trainer socks: Lower-profile socks that sit comfortably inside trainers, helping manage moisture and reduce rubbing during casual activity or light exercise.
- Walking socks: Socks with added cushioning underfoot, designed for longer walks, outdoor paths, and days with extended time on your feet.
- Hiking socks: More structured designs with reinforced heels and toes, built to support feet inside walking boots on trails and uneven terrain.
- Thermal socks: Thicker socks that help keep feet warm during colder weather while remaining suitable for everyday outdoor wear.
Each type supports different footwear and activities while helping maintain comfort throughout the day.
Materials and How They Work
The materials used in mens outdoor socks affect how they feel, how well they manage moisture, and how durable they are over time.
- Cotton blends: Soft and breathable, making them ideal for casual socks and everyday outdoor use.
- Merino wool blends: Naturally temperature regulating, helping keep feet warm in cooler conditions and comfortable when activity levels change.
- Polyester fibres: Improve durability and quick drying performance, especially useful in trainer socks and walking styles.
- Polyamide: Adds strength in high-wear areas such as the heel and toe, supporting long-term use.
- Elastane: Helps socks maintain their shape and stay securely positioned during movement.
Together, these materials create socks that feel comfortable, breathable, and suitable for repeated wear.
Small design details can make a noticeable difference to how socks feel throughout the day.
- Moisture-wicking fibres help keep feet dry during movement.
- Reinforced heels and toes improve durability for regular wear.
- Arch support panels help stabilise the foot while walking.
- Elasticated cuffs reduce slipping inside trainers or walking shoes.
- Breathable knit zones improve airflow in warmer conditions.
- Light cushioning adds comfort without bulk for everyday use.
Together, these features support comfort, fit, and long-lasting performance.
Matching socks to how they will be worn helps improve comfort and everyday performance.
- Casual daily wear: Casual outdoor socks with breathable cotton blends suit errands, commuting, and relaxed walking.
- Trainer-based activity: Trainer socks offer a low-profile fit with moisture control for everyday movement and light exercise.
- Longer walks: Walking socks provide added cushioning and support for extended periods on your feet.
- Cooler weather: Thermal or Merino-rich socks help keep feet warm during colder outdoor conditions.
Choosing the right style ensures mens outdoor socks stay comfortable from morning through to evening.

Are outdoor socks warm enough for winter hikes?
- Many mens outdoor socks use Merino wool blends or thermal construction to help retain warmth in cold weather. For winter hikes, thicker walking or hiking socks are best as they provide insulation while still managing moisture inside boots.
-
Can outdoor socks be worn with trainers or walking boots?
- Yes. Trainer socks are designed to sit comfortably inside trainers, while walking and hiking socks offer extra cushioning and support for boots. Choosing the right sock style helps improve comfort and reduce rubbing.
-
Can I wear outdoor socks for trail running?
- Lightweight outdoor socks with breathable fabrics and moisture control can work well for trail running. Look for socks with a secure fit and quick drying fibres to help manage sweat during higher activity levels.
